Name: Virgibacillus halotolerans Seiler and Wenning 2013
Etymology: ha.lo.to’le.rans. Gr. masc. n. hals (gen. halos), salt; L. inf. v. tolerare, to tolerate; N.L. part. adj. halotolerans, salt-tolerating
Type strain: DSM 25060; LMG 26644; WS 4627

16S rRNA gene: HE577174 Analyse FASTA
Valid publication: Seiler H, Wenning M. Virgibacillus halotolerans sp. nov., isolated from a dairy product.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2013; 63:3358-3363.
IJSEM list: Oren A, Garrity GM. Notification list. Notification that new names and new combinations have appeared in volume 63, part 9 of the IJSEM.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2013; 63:4371-4373.
Nomenclatural status: validly published under the ICNP
Taxonomic status: correct name
Parent taxon: Virgibacillus Heyndrickx et al. 1998
Assigned by: Seiler H, Wenning M. Virgibacillus halotolerans sp. nov., isolated from a dairy product. Int J Syst Evol Microbiol 2013; 63:3358-3363.
